处理机调度程序课程设计_第1页
处理机调度程序课程设计_第2页
处理机调度程序课程设计_第3页
处理机调度程序课程设计_第4页
处理机调度程序课程设计_第5页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

处理机调度程序课程设计一、课程目标

知识目标:

1.理解处理机调度程序的基本概念和原理;

2.掌握不同类型的处理机调度算法,如先来先服务、短作业优先、优先级调度等;

3.学会分析处理机调度算法的性能指标,如平均等待时间、平均周转时间等;

4.能够运用所学知识设计简单的处理机调度程序。

技能目标:

1.培养学生运用数据结构和算法解决问题的能力;

2.提高学生编写和调试程序的能力;

3.培养学生通过分析问题、设计算法、编写程序解决实际问题的能力。

情感态度价值观目标:

1.培养学生积极探究处理机调度算法的兴趣,激发学习计算机科学和技术的热情;

2.培养学生合作学习、互相帮助的良好品质;

3.增强学生的创新意识和实践能力,使其认识到技术在解决实际问题中的重要性。

本课程针对高中年级学生,结合处理机调度程序的相关知识,以实用性为导向,旨在让学生通过理论学习与实践操作相结合的方式,掌握处理机调度算法的设计与实现。课程目标具体、可衡量,以便学生和教师在教学过程中能够明确课程预期成果,为后续教学设计和评估提供依据。

二、教学内容

1.处理机调度基本概念:处理机调度的定义、作用和重要性;

2.处理机调度算法:先来先服务调度算法、短作业优先调度算法、优先级调度算法、时间片轮转调度算法;

3.处理机调度性能指标:平均等待时间、平均周转时间、调度算法的评价;

4.处理机调度算法实现:数据结构选择、算法流程图设计、程序代码编写;

5.实例分析:分析实际应用中的处理机调度问题,探讨如何选择合适的调度算法;

6.课程实践:设计并实现一个简单的处理机调度程序。

教学内容根据课程目标进行选择和组织,确保科学性和系统性。教学大纲明确教学内容安排和进度,具体如下:

第一周:处理机调度基本概念、先来先服务调度算法;

第二周:短作业优先调度算法、优先级调度算法;

第三周:时间片轮转调度算法、处理机调度性能指标;

第四周:处理机调度算法实现、实例分析;

第五周:课程实践。

教学内容与教材相关章节紧密关联,涵盖处理机调度程序的核心知识点,旨在帮助学生系统地掌握处理机调度相关知识。

三、教学方法

本课程采用以下多样化的教学方法,旨在激发学生的学习兴趣和主动性,提高教学效果:

1.讲授法:通过教师系统的讲解,使学生掌握处理机调度程序的基本概念、原理和算法。在讲授过程中,注重启发式教学,引导学生思考问题,提高课堂互动性。

2.讨论法:针对处理机调度算法的优缺点、适用场景等问题,组织学生进行小组讨论,培养学生的合作精神和批判性思维。

3.案例分析法:通过分析实际应用中的处理机调度案例,使学生学会如何将理论知识应用于实际问题,提高分析问题和解决问题的能力。

4.实验法:设置课程实践环节,让学生动手编写和调试处理机调度程序,加深对调度算法的理解,培养学生的实践操作能力。

5.情境教学法:创设实际工作场景,让学生扮演系统管理员等角色,模拟处理机调度过程,提高学生的参与度和兴趣。

6.课后自学与辅导:鼓励学生在课后自主学习,充分利用网络资源和教材,提高自学能力。同时,为学生提供辅导机会,解答学习过程中的疑问。

7.小组合作学习:分组进行课程实践,培养学生的团队协作能力,提高沟通与交流能力。

8.作品展示与评价:组织学生展示自己的实践成果,开展自评、互评和教师评价,促进学生间的相互学习和提高。

四、教学评估

教学评估采用多种方式,确保评估客观、公正,全面反映学生的学习成果:

1.平时表现:观察学生在课堂上的参与程度、提问回答、讨论表现等,占总评的20%。

-课堂提问:鼓励学生积极回答问题,正确回答问题予以加分;

-课堂讨论:评估学生在小组讨论中的贡献,如观点阐述、协作能力等;

-课堂纪律:评估学生的出勤、课堂行为等。

2.作业:布置与课程内容相关的作业,占总评的30%。作业类型包括:

-理论题:检验学生对处理机调度算法理论知识的掌握;

-编程题:锻炼学生编写和调试程序的能力;

-分析题:考察学生分析实际问题和案例的能力。

3.课程实践:评估学生在课程实践中的表现,占总评的20%。评估内容包括:

-实践报告:评估学生撰写报告的能力,以及对处理机调度算法的理解;

-程序演示:评估学生实际操作能力和程序运行效果;

-小组合作:评估学生在团队合作中的贡献和协作能力。

4.期末考试:期末闭卷考试,占总评的30%。考试内容包括:

-选择题:考察学生对处理机调度基本概念和算法的理解;

-填空题:检验学生对关键知识点的掌握;

-问答题:评估学生的分析问题和解决问题的能力;

-编程题:考察学生实际编写程序的能力。

五、教学安排

1.教学进度:本课程共计15课时,每周安排3课时,确保教学进度合理、紧凑。

-第一周:第1-3课时,处理机调度基本概念、先来先服务调度算法;

-第二周:第4-6课时,短作业优先调度算法、优先级调度算法;

-第三周:第7-9课时,时间片轮转调度算法、处理机调度性能指标;

-第四周:第10-12课时,处理机调度算法实现、实例分析;

-第五周:第13-15课时,课程实践、总结与反馈。

2.教学时间:根据学生作息时间,安排在每周一、三、五的下午2点至4点。

3.教学地点:学校计算机实验室,确保学生能够在课堂上直接操作实践。

4.课外辅导时间:每周二、四下午4点至6点,为学生提供答疑解惑和辅导机会。

5.教学安排考虑因素:

-学生作息时间:避免安排在学生疲惫的时间

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论